Finding Growth in the Consumer Sector
The consumer discretionary ETF that most often comes to mind is the SPDR Consumer Discretionary ETF (XLY). Many of the advisers I speak with use this fund to gain exposure to that sector.
Year to date, the XLY is up 19%, outpacing the benchmark index. The ETF is also outperforming the S&P 500 consumer discretionary sector, which was showing a year-to-date gain of 16.34%. The divergence is largely due to some differences in weightings in top holdings. For example, the S&P consumer discretionary index has McDonald's (MCD) as the top holding, and Comcast (CMCSA) is in the No. 2 spot.
